It's on its 4th year but there have been many disasters. Brown Jelly wiped out much of my tank at one point. Defective epoxy killed most of my fish. Then finally stray voltage from two of 3 korila 4's killed all of my snails then caused massive die offs.

All the bad stuff aside some stuff has been with me long term. The sunrise clownfish are more then 3 years old. A few corals are 3-4 years but most are within the last 1-2 years.

Fish list :
sunrise clownfish pair - they laid eggs once and once only
dwarf fuzzy fin lionfish
cheveron tang - changing to adult but a great worker
powdered brown tang
hawaiian flame wrasse
labouti wrasse (great barrier reef version)
golden rhomboid wrasse
blue sided fairy wrasse
christmas wrasse
female mandarin - hides a lot but is out and about a couple of times a day

The xmas wrasse does not bother snails. I do not keep shrimp the lionfish would be more of a problem then the wrasse. The lion gets along fine with all fish even the tiny mandarin. I wouldn't risk adding a small goby or something but he's well trained (and fed) and eats frozen mysis.
